How they compare
Slovenia currently reports 28.41 kt against 25.92 kt in Botswana, a difference of 2.49 kt.
That makes Slovenia's figure about 1.1 times Botswana's.
The two have swapped places 1 time across 32 shared years of data; in 1992 it was Botswana ahead.
Botswana ranks 71st and Slovenia ranks 68th of 221 countries.
Slovenia has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
